J&K+8 = Marriage Reality

Maybe those who criticize the marriage of Jon & Kate plus 8 haven’t figured this out:
Happily Ever After was a damn lie. No one rides off into the sunset. The days are not all rosy and loving and no one is spending hours every day lying in bed telling each other how wonderful the other is. It’s just not the reality of marriage.
The reality is this:
Half (50%) of Americans get divorced.
Statistically, it’s probably accurate to assume that ALL married people find marriage challenging and MOST married people are sometimes unhappy in their marriage and EVERY married person sometimes does something imperfect.
